11-13 Inch Elephant Ear
11-13 Inch Elephant Ear

Latest Price & Discount 11-13 Inch Elephant Ear
The Elephant's Ear, 'Colocasia Esculenta', has a 11 to 13 inch leaf and is a spring planted bulb. It looks great in a container or in your shade garden. The large beautiful green leaves will add diversity to any landscape. Elephant's Ear bulbs produce large tropical looking plants that look great when used with other colorful plants like Caladiums. Elephant's Ear grows best in well drained soils that are fertilized and watered regularly.
